This year economically weaker sections will be able to get the 10% reservation in neet 2019.

The ministry of health and family welfare has issued the orders to put the ews category reservation from academic section 2019 - 2020.

Any candidate who is not a beneficiary of existing category reservation is eligible for admission under ews category reservation.

The cut off for ews from general category will remain same that is 50 percentile and you can get the its benefit during the admission and have some consession in fees.  For any further queries you can ask us.
